Community Tasting Notes 36

  • acorelli Likes this wine: 92 points

    July 24, 2023 - Last of ten bottles I got in 2020 at a great price. This was the best experience of a string of good experiences. It seemed to have taken on more weight and richness, without losing any of the floral character or acid balance. A delight.

  • kitkat4 wrote: 87 points

    September 18, 2021 - Day 1, the fruit was holding back some. Better on day 2. Good mineral presence on the nose, followed by stone fruits.

    On the palate, mineral, citrus, green apple. Medium acidity with long finish.

  • scorbett Likes this wine:

    September 1, 2021 - Age did this well. These are worth holding onto as they develop into something closer to what the Calvarino is capable of.

    1 person found this helpful Comment
  • Jeffyboy Likes this wine: 90 points

    April 18, 2021 - pale lemon colour; shony, clear, very good. nose: there some citrus fruits (lemon, grapefruit) mixed with stonefruits (apricot); some minerality (chalk, limestone); when opens some banana notes appear and a touch of vegetal aromas (celeriac). taste: medium acidity; lemon, grapefruit, pomelo, peach; fruit is ripe and quite round; some soft floral aromas. medium (+) finish with white tea notes. In excellent shape!

  • Vino Me wrote: 92 points

    March 12, 2021 - Garganega 85 % Trebbiano di Soave 15%. 2017 was a hot vintage. 100% destemmed. Pale yellow color.Beautiful crisp and clean wine with lemongrass and Fuji apple. Very youthful. Previously had the 2000, 2001, 2008 and 2015 vintages and this was among the best. Just a pleasure to drink. 91-92 points.
